CDN加速是什么?什么是CDN?
CDN是Content Delivery Network的缩写,中文意思是内容分发网络。它是一种网络架构,可以通过将内容分发到不同地理位置的服务器上,实现更快的内容传输速度和更好的用户体验。
CDN集中了不同地理位置的服务器,这些服务器都存储着相同的内容。当用户从他们的设备(如电脑、智能手机等)请求内容时,CDN会根据离用户最近的服务器,将请求分配到该服务器上。这可以大大减少内容的传输时间,因为离用户更近的服务器能更快地响应请求并提供所需内容。通过CDN的技术,网站管理员可以实现更快速、更可靠的网页内容分发,从而提高其网站性能和可靠性。
CDN加速与优化网站性能的原理是什么?
CDN加速的原理是通过在中心服务器和终端用户之间加入一个或多个分布式的辅助节点(即CDN服务器),使得客户端就近获取所需内容,缩短用户的等待时间和提高服务的稳定性,降低流量带宽成本,提高网站的访问速度。
当用户请求网站时,CDN主服务器会向用户请求访问位置最近的节点,该节点的芯片负责提供内容。CDN节点则可以通过缓存技术来减轻原始服务器的负担,将静态资源(如图片、CSS和JavaScript文件)缓存在服务器上,以便更快地提供给用户。同时,CDN还可以根据流量流向和用户地理位置进行带宽限制和多节点传输,从而提高网络的稳定性和质量。
CDN加速对网站的好处
缩短页面加载时间
使用CDN可以大幅度缩短页面加载时间,提高网站的速度和性能。这对于那些需要大量图片、视频和其他静态资源的网站来说尤其有用。
提高用户体验
当页面加载时间减少时,用户的体验也会大幅提高。CDN可以将内容分发到全球不同的地理位置,使用户能够从就近的服务器获取内容。这可以显著减少访问网络页面的等待时间,并对用户体验产生良好的影响。
节省带宽成本
CDN可以缓存静态资源以及其他类型的内容,这减少了原始服务器的负担,并节省了网站的带宽成本。
提高网站的安全性
CDN服务器在中心服务器的前面工作,这可以抵御一些安全攻击,例如DDoS攻击等。它还可以帮助网站管理员通过传输加密、设计更好的安全策略等方式加强网站的安全性。
使用CDN加速技术可以大幅度提高网站的性能和速度。它可以将网站内容缓存在全球分布的节点服务器上,从而减轻源服务器的负担,提高网站访问的速度和质量。此外,CDN还可以提高网站的安全性、降低带宽成本、优化用户体验等。因此,CDN是一个非常有用的网络技术,值得网站管理员关注和应用。